Output 8e431ad33757b47561c7a08a406b6d009b587b577c03b652e2057904ffc5e0d9:0

value
15477480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85344855180534acb4a8218ef38aad5a28846112 OP_EQUAL
address
ML3UjbgZUpGQKvJKZ46yNDvJUZZVZncYST
transaction
8e431ad33757b47561c7a08a406b6d009b587b577c03b652e2057904ffc5e0d9
spent
true